SALMON BALLS | |
2 green onions 1 (15 1/2 oz.) can salmon, drained & flaked 1 c. dried bread crumbs 1 tbsp. lemon juice 1 egg 1 (8 oz.) container sour cream Pepper Dill weed 1 c. water 1 chicken-flavor bouillon Parsley sprigs for garnish In 10-inch skillet over medium heat, in 1 tablespoon hot oil, cook green onions until tender. Remove to large bowl; add salmon, bread crumbs, lemon juice, egg, 1/4 cup sour cream, 1/4 teaspoon pepper and 1/4 teaspoon dill weed; mix; shape into balls. In skillet over medium heat in 2 tablespoons hot oil, cook salmon balls until brown; remove to bowl. Pour off oil from skillet; add water, bouillon, and salmon balls; heat to boiling; cover; simmer 10 minutes. Stir in remaining sour cream, 1/4 teaspoon dill weed, and 1/8 teaspoon pepper; heat. Garnish. Makes 5 main dish servings. 375 calories per serving. Great for party appetizer, too! |
